Charles Darwin was a British naturalist who proposed the theory of biological evolution by natural selection. Darwin defined evolution as “descent with modification,” the idea that species change over time, give rise to new species, and share a common ancestor.

You will recall that Darwin presented examples of artificial selection as evidence that natural selection could produce the same effect on a species: a shift in average characteristics within a population over time. Darwin, of course, had no idea about how heredity worked.
